Situated along the harbor at the tip of South Boston, Seaport’s southwestern boundary is formed by Congress Street from Children’s Wharf Park to Massport Haul Road.

2020 marks five years since 22 Liberty, the first luxury condo property, opened in the Seaport. Last year, Pier 4 and the first of three Echelon towers joined our skyline. With beautifully executed cuisine, an unparalleled wine program, warm hospitality, and a glamorous setting, Menton seeks to excite, inspire, and transport guests. Pristine ingredients and refined technique are the basis for the seasonally inspired menus. A six-seat bar, with additional seating for ten at tables along a banquette, features expertly crafted cocktails and an approachable menu of comforting classics. Executive Wine Director Cat Silirie’s carefully curated wine list highlights small grower champagnes and rare vintages from lesser-known vineyards.

In addition to the dining room and bar, Menton boasts two private event spaces perfect for gathering with colleagues, friends, or family. The elegant Private Dining Room overlooking Congress Street seats up to 45, while the Chef’s Table, a room with panoramic views of the kitchen, seats up to 12.

The concept of LoLa 42 is derived from LoLa 41, our sister restaurant in Nantucket Island. LoLa stands for longitude latitude and the number represents the parallel that each restaurant resides on. All aspects of our restaurants have been influenced from the countries and regions that these parallels cross through, from our decor and atmosphere, to our culinary delights and bar libations.

Borrachito Taqueria & Spirits is a playful and elevated take on a traditional Mexico City-style taqueria with a hidden cocktail bar located in the back. The menu blends traditional Mexican cooking practices with experimental ingredients, providing a fresh and fun take on the classic taco.

The desire for fresh food and great company always calls for a meeting – and Committee provides the perfect spot. Inspired by the modern day “cuzeri” found throughout Greece, Committee is the kind of vibrant welcoming place where the conversation flows, the shareable plates delight and satisfy and the creative cocktails keep the mood light and fun.

A modern interpretation of the classic diner, Sportello (Italian for “counter service”) offers a menu of chef Barbara Lynch’s trattoria-inspired Italian dishes for lunch and dinner.
